The betting markets think Cleveland will stave off elimination on its home court. BetMGM favors the Cavaliers by 5.5 points and that spread feels right.Cleveland is not as bad as it showed in its two road losses to the Knicks in which it scored 79 and 93 points. Donovan Mitchell was okay in the Cavaliers’ game three loss, but was quite dreadful in game four when he scored 11 on 5-18 shooting and added six turnovers.
